Keeneland Select Pick of the Day | July 6, 2024

Race 9 at Belmont at the Big A | Saturday July 6 | Post Time 4:42 PM Eastern
Belmont Oaks Invitational – Grade 1 | Purse $500,000 | One Mile and Three Sixteenths on Turf | Fillies, Three Years Old

 

Win contenders:

In a nine-horse field in which ALL have credentials to succeed by virtue of wins or runner-up efforts in graded stakes on turf, Cinderella’s Dream (8) will get top billing. First, she will be a bit ignored as a shipper from Europe as compared to U.S. based runners and recent stakes winners as she finished seventh in her most recent race. However, that was the Group 1 1000 Guineas in England, a race with a $650K purse and with a higher class than a U.S. based Grade 1 like this race. There were 16 horses in that field and she finished seventh, earning a 113 Equibase Speed Figure which is HIGHER than the best figure of ANY other horse in the field. Prior to that, Cinderella’s Dream won the 1000 Guineas in Dubai, with a 100 figure, and before that in her 2024 debut earned a 94 figure winning in a field of 10. William Buick comes in from Europe to ride and was aboard for both of the filly’s wins this year BUT NOT the loss. Buick is the #1 rider for Godolphin around the world, and when he comes over to ride for Appleby we must REALLY be wary of ignoring him, because over the last five years in graded stakes turf routes these two have won EIGHT of FIFTEEN, and finished second in five others.

Pin Up Betty (1) was very impressive winning the Regret Stakes at Churchill Downs five weeks ago, her second in a row after four runner-up efforts. Like Cinderella’s Dream, who improved from 94 to 100 to 113 Equibase Speed Figures, Pin Up Betty improved from 93 three back in her 2024 debut, to 94, then to 99 in the Regret, which was run at the similar distance to this race. Getting the ground saving rail and with the best finishing kick in the field, except perhaps for Cinderella’s Dream, Pin Up Betty is another filly nearly impossible to ignore when considering win bets as she opens at 10 to 1.

That being said, all of the other seven are horses I would NOT talk anyone off if they wanted to bet them to win or use them on exacta or other tickets involving this race. Dynamic Pricing (2) opens at 5 to 1 off a win in the Grade 2 Edgewood Stakes at Churchill Downs on Kentucky Oaks day, Buchu (4) was one length behind Pin Up Betty in the Regret and two before that won the Grade 2 Appalachian Stakes at Keeneland, Segesta (6), also trained by Brown as is Dynamic Pricing, won the Grade 2 Wonder Again Stakes in her most recent race. She Feels Pretty (7), who opens as the 2 to 1 favorite, won the Hilltop Stakes on Preakness Day after six months off and won the Grade 1 Natalma Stakes last year. Sy B (9) was second behind Segesta in the Wonder Again. Fun With Flags (3) is another European import and as second in a group 3 stakes when last seen, after winning the first three races of her career. Secret Satire (5) won a group 3 race in England in May but was badly beaten when 10th of 12 at the end of May, however in the Group 1 Betfred Oaks, a much tougher race than this grade 1 in the U.S.

Win Bets: Cinderella’s Dream (8) at 2 to 1 and Pin Up Betty (1) at 4 to 1. Given the difference in odds, I would probably bet two times as much to win on Cinderella’s Dream as compared to Pin Up Betty.
